基于ARM和FPGA的电脑横机控制器的设计
Design of controller in computerized flat knitter base on ARM and FPGA
【摘要】 在分析电脑横机功能要求和控制系统的实现方式的基础上,介绍了一种基于嵌入式技术开发的全自动电脑横机控制系统,提出采用32位处理器ARM和FPGA作为嵌入式全自动横机的主控制和从控制,以及基于此设计思路的电脑横机控制系统,实际应用效果表明,这种控制器性价比和集成度都比较高,具有较好的使用价值。
【Abstract】 The functional requirements of the flat knitting machine and execution of its control system were analyzed,and a new control system of fully automatic flat knitting machine developed based on embedded technology was introduced.A 32-bit ARM microprocessor and FPGA were suggested as the main control unit and hypotaxis control respectively.Control system based on such design scheme is outstanding with high cost-performance,intergration and high utility.
